Avaliação de Interfaces Esta apresentação foi baseada no livro Design de Interação ( Preece, Rogers & Sharp) e no Tutorial sobre o livro “Design e avaliação.

Slides:



Advertisements
Apresentações semelhantes
Versão Premium Janeiro de 2003
Advertisements

Engenharia de Software
O USO DO SOFTWARE LIVRE JOOMLA NO DESENVOLVIMENTO DE WEB SITES FOCANDO A USABILIDADE NA SOCIEDADE DA INFORMAÇÃO Maria Irene da Fonseca e Sá Anne Caroline.
PROJETO DE SITES NA WEB Aspectos de Arquitetura e Usabilidade
Interface Humano-Computador
Teste de software Professor: Sílder Lamas Vecchi.
Interface Usuário Máquina
Faculdade de Ciências Sociais de Aplicadas de Petrolina – FACAPE
IHM - Usabilidade.
1 PROJETO DE INTERFACE - Projeto de Interfaces entre componentes do software - Projeto de Interfaces entre software e outros produtores e consumidores.
Avaliação Heurística, segundo Nielsen, Jakob e Molich, Rolf
Engenharia Reversa É o processo de derivar as especificações lógicas dos componentes do sistema a partir de sua descrição física com auxílio de ferramentas.
Lafayette B. Melo – CEFET-PB - COINFO Interface do usuário, linhas de comando e menus Interface do usuário Linhas de comando Menus.
Avaliações analíticas
6. MÉTODOS DE AVALIAÇÃO DA INTERFACE E USABILIDADE
Introdução à avaliação
Avaliação de softwares
Sistema de Controle de Motel
Projeto de Interface Equipe: Margarete Cardoso Sheila Aguiar
TIPOS DE TESTES APLICÁVEIS E NÃO APLICÁVEIS AO PROJETO
Adaptabilidade Refere-se à capacidade do sistema de reagir conforme o contexto, e conforme as necessidades e preferências do usuário.
Ferramentas para Avaliação de Software
Explicitando informações de ajuda para a construção de sítios de e-GOV
Software de Rede Willamys Araújo.
Slides baseados no livro:
Seminário de Engenharia de Usabilidade
Prof.Alfredo Parteli Gomes
Fundamentos de Engenharia de Software
Programação Avançada Prof. Natalia Castro Fernandes
Guidelines Esta apresentação foi baseada no livro Design de Interação ( Preece, Rogers & Sharp), no Tutorial sobre o livro “Design e avaliação de interfaces.
Heurísticas para avaliação de usabilidade de portais corporativos
Engenharia de Usabilidade
Avaliação de Interfaces: Heurística e Teste de Usabilidade
Disciplina Design de Interfaces humano- computador
Nova versão do Portal Mais Emprego. Página atual do Portal Mais Emprego  Aspecto institucional  Pouco interativo  Necessidade de realizar diversos.
Interface Usuário Máquina
Avaliação Eurística Instrutora Danielle Simões.
INTERAÇÃO HUMANO COMPUTADOR Prof. Luiz Fernando Moledo.
Avaliação de interface
ALGORITMOS Intensivo Janeiro e Fevereiro de 2011
Avaliação Heuristica Grupo 006.
Documentação de Software
Engenharia de Usabilidade
Avaliação de Interfaces
Avaliação Heurística do Gmail
C RIAÇÃO DE PÁGINAS W EB Professor: Pedro Lopes Ano Lectivo 2010/2011.
Técnicas para Avaliação de Interfaces
Processos do Design 27/09.
Requisitos de Software
Técnicas de avaliação de Interfaces Alunos: Joel Levandowski Ranieri R. Tremea Prof ª.:Cristina P. dos Santos URI - Universidade Regional Integrada do.
Projeto da Interface do Usuário
Integração de Ferramentas CASE
SISTEMAS DE APOIO À DECISÃO - SAD
Usabilidade em sistemas
Engenharia de Software
Métodos Formais Juan Andrés Mussini.
Avaliação de Interfaces
Wireframe O wireframe é ilustração visual de um site. Através dele é possível distribuir e organizar informações, imagens e os espaços. Normalmente criado.
Relato da experiência sobre a criação do portal do Serviço de Informação e Documentação do Instituto Nacional de Pesquisas Espaciais Lise Christine Banon.
Avaliação de Interfaces de Usuários: Conceitos e Métodos
Universidade do Estado da Bahia – UNEB / Profª Josemeire Machado Dias :: 2007 Uma visão Geral sobre Webdesign e Interfaces Webdesign e Interfaces.
Acessibilidade na Web.
Avaliação de Interfaces: Heurística e Teste de Usabilidade
Desenvolvimento de Interfaces Prototipação
O Modelo GOMS Fornece um modelo de Engenharia para a performance humana, capaz de produzir predições a priori ou em um estágio anterior ao desenvolvimento.
informacao/o-que-e-e-como-fazer-uma-avaliacao-heuristica.
Sistemas Aplicativos para Usuários Finais USABILIDADE DE SOFTWARE.
MAPS - Engenharia de Software - IHC1 Parte 1 Visão Geral Engenharia de Software Processos de Software Gerenciamento Projeto de Software.
Avaliação de interface Usabilidade. O processo de avaliação de uma interface não deve ser avaliado como uma fase única dentro do processo de design de.
Técnicas de Avaliação de Interfaces Prof. Jorge Cavalcanti.
Transcrição da apresentação:

Avaliação de Interfaces Esta apresentação foi baseada no livro Design de Interação ( Preece, Rogers & Sharp) e no Tutorial sobre o livro “Design e avaliação de interfaces humano-computador” da professora Heloísa V.da Rocha.

Os métodos de avaliação podem ser classificados em dois grupos:  Inspeção de Usabilidade: sem envolver usuários e podendo ser usado em qualquer fase do desenvolvimento do sistema. O termo Usabilidade se refere a quão fácil é para o usuário final aprender a usar o sistema, quão eficientemente ele irá utilizar o sistema assim que aprenda como usar e quão agradável é o seu uso. Também a freqüência e a severidade dos erros do usuário são consideradas como partes constituintes da usabilidade. Testes de Usabilidade: métodos de avaliação centrados no usuário. É necessário uma implementação real do sistema.

Métodos de Inspeção  Avaliação Heurística: é feita a inspeção da interface tendo como base uma pequena lista de heurísticas de usabilidade.  Revisão de Guidelines: analisar a interface verificando se está de acordo com uma lista de guidelines pré-definida.  Inspeção de Consistência: o avaliador verifica a consistência dentro de uma família de interfaces, quanto à terminologia, cores, layout, formatos de entrada e saída, entre outros.  Percurso Cognitivo: o avaliador simula o usuário “caminhando” na interface para executar tarefas típicas.

Avaliação Heurística As heurísticas são regras gerais que objetivam descrever propriedades comuns de interfaces usáveis (Nielsen, 1994). Muitos desenvolvedores consideram os métodos de inspeção caros, difíceis e que necessitam muito tempo para serem aplicados. No sentido de inverter esta tendência, Nielsen propõe a Avaliação Heurística que segundo o autor, é fácil, rápida e tão barata quanto se deseje.

Heurísticas criadas por Nielsen 1. Visibilidade do status do sistema : O sistema precisa manter os usuários informados sobre o que está acontecendo, fornecendo um feedback adequado dentro de um tempo razoável. 2. Compatibilidade do sistema com o mundo real: O sistema precisa falar a linguagem do usuário, com palavras, frase e conceitos familiares ao usuário, ao invés de termos orientados ao sistema. Seguir convenções do mundo real, fazendo com que a informação apareça numa ordem natural e lógica. 3. Controle do usuário e liberdade: Usuários freqüentemente escolhem, por engano, funções do sistema. Neste caso, precisam ter claras as saídas de emergência para sair do estado indesejado, sem ter que percorrer um extenso diálogo. Prover funções undo e redo.

Heurísticas criadas por Nielsen 4. Consistência e padrões: Usuários não precisam adivinhar que diferentes palavras, situações ou ações significam a mesma coisa. 5. Prevenção de erros: Melhor que uma boa mensagem de erro é um design cuidadoso o qual previne o erro antes dele acontecer 6. Reconhecimento ao invés de lembrança: Tornar objetos, ações, e opções visíveis. O usuário não deve ter que lembrar informação de uma para outra parte do diálogo. Instruções para uso do sistema devem estar visíveis e facilmente recuperáveis quando necessário.

Heurísticas criadas por Nielsen 7. Flexibilidade e eficiência de uso: usuários novatos tornam-se peritos com o uso. Prover aceleradores de forma a aumentar a velocidade de interação. Permitir a usuários experientes “cortar caminho” em ações freqüentes. 8. Estética e design minimalista: diálogos não devem conter informação irrelevante ou raramente necessária. Qualquer unidade de informação extra no diálogo irá competir com unidades relevantes de informação e diminuir sua visibilidade relativa. 9. Ajudar os usuários a reconhecer, diagnosticar e corrigir erros: mensagens de erros devem ser expressas em linguagem clara (sem códigos) indicando precisamente o problema e construtivamente sugerindo uma solução.